步骤1:打开MySQL Workbench 首先,打开MySQL Workbench并连接到目标数据库。 步骤2:选择目标表 在MySQL Workbench中,选择目标数据库,然后展开该数据库以显示所有的表。选择需要修改列的Collation的表。 步骤3:选择目标列 在目标表的详细信息中,找到需要修改的列。右键单击该列,并选择"Alter Table"。 步骤4:修改Collati...
3、创建数据库 点击schemas,然后在空白处右击选择create schemas,这样就可以新建一个数据库,填写好数据库的name和charset/collation就可以点击Apply进行创建了(charset/collation可以根据自己的需求进行调整、这里我使用了utf-8的charset)。只要不报错就一路Apply就行了。 成功后的Navigator视图中就有了 这些文件分别存储表...
`name` varchar(30) COLLATE utf8mb4_bin NOT NULL, PRIMARY KEY (`id`), UNIQUE KEY `un_code` (`code`), KEY `un_code_name` (`code`,`name`) USING BTREE, KEY `idx_name` (`name`) ) ENGINE=InnoDB AUTO_INCREMENT=5 DEFAULT CHARSET=utf8mb4 COLLATE=utf...
3.3.2 修改数据表中数据 使用MySQL Workbench修改数据表中数据 打开待修改数据的数据表,单击鼠标右键,从弹出的快捷菜单中选择“Select Rows-Limit 1000”(选择前1000行)命令,在打开标签的查询结果中查看表中数据,直接双击要修改的字段,或选中要修改的行,单击“Edit current row”按钮,在修改处直接输入新数据即可 修...
MySQL Workbench 8.0新建SCHEMAS和Table 1. 新建 SCHEMAS SCHEMAS相当于一个数据库下的小库。 点击选项卡下新建new schemas图标(左起第四个) Name可以填写data。 Charset/Collation 选择utf8 , utf8-general-ci,也就是中文编码。 点击Apply。 2. 新建Table 在左边栏出现data的标示,选择下拉下的Tables,右击【Create...
ALTERTABLEtbl_name[[DEFAULT]CHARACTERSETcharset_name][COLLATE collation_name] 5.修改列的字符集: col_name{CHAR|VARCHAR|TEXT} (col_length)[CHARACTER SET charset_name][COLLATE collation_name] 例如: ALTERTABLEt1 MODIFY col1VARCHAR(5)CHARACTERSETlatin1 ...
CREATE DATABASE [IF NOT EXISTS] database_name[CHARACTER SET charset_name][COLLATE collation_name];在此语法中:首先,在CREATE DATABASE关键字之后指定数据库的名称。数据库名称在MySQL服务器实例中必须是唯一的。如果你尝试使用已存在的名称创建数据库,MySQL将发出错误。其次,如果数据库不存在,则使用IF NOT ...
[CHARACTER SET charset_name] [COLLATE collation_name]; 在此语法中: 首先,在CREATE DATABASE关键字之后指定数据库的名称。数据库名称在MySQL服务器实例中必须是唯一的。如果你尝试使用已存在的名称创建数据库,MySQL将发出错误。 其次,如果数据库不存在,则使用IF NOT EXISTS选项有条件地创建数据库。
1. **服务器字符集配置**:- 编辑MySQL配置文件(通常是`my.cnf`或`my.ini`),找到`[mysqld]`...
mysql workbench外键不能打勾 mysqlworkbench双击没反应 MySQL Workbench 无法使用 之前是用的 XAMPP 的 MySQL 组件,以前的使用相对比较简单,只是把数据库导入进去之后就在 Web 上直接用了,没有发现这个组件存在的问题,今天用 MySQL Workbench 访问这个库,发现报各种错误,主要的意思是/var/folders/下的某个诡异的目录...